The Tragedy of Kirk O’Field
R. H. Mahon
Originally published in 1930, this book presents an account of the 1567 events at Kirk o’ Field which led to the murder of Lord Darnley and the subsequent incrimination of his wife, Mary, Queen of Scots. The author puts forward a view based around Mary’s innocence, analysing ‘sources of information in France, Germany, and Italy, of which little use had previously been made’. Illustrative figures are included. This book will be of value to anyone with an interest in perspectives on the events at Kirk o’ Field and sixteenth-century British history.
